apo-[phycoerythrocyanin alpha-subunit PecA] + phycocyanobilin | substrate PecA and subunit PecE form a weak complex that is stabilized by phycocyanobilin. The first reaction step involves a conformational change and/or protonation of phycocyanobilin, and subunit PecE has a chaperone-like function on the chromoprotein | Mastigocladus laminosus | [phycoerythrocyanin alpha-subunit PecA]-Cys84-phycoviolobilin | - |
